Listed by Place WoolloongabbaAuction Location: On-Site
Beautifully maintained and updated, with nothing left to do, this immaculate home features a single-level design and brick construction on an elevated 704sqm parcel.
Bright and airy with a welcoming ambience, the house embraces its blissful surroundings. Gorgeous sunshine and green outlooks filter in throughout the day, and you can gaze over the shining garden lights at night.
The stylish interiors have been reinvigorated with a splendid renovation and an open composition that creates family connection with room to gather with the kids, entertain friends, and play pool.
Moving across the living, dining and family areas, the interiors extend into a modern chef's kitchen, showcasing a spacious design with large stone benchtops, Bosch appliances, and abundant cabinetry for easy cooking.
The serene privacy continues outdoors on the alfresco courtyard, where you can unwind and host BBQs in the sunshine and shade. Encircled by established gardens that weave through the fully fenced yard, gardeners and children will love this leafy retreat.
Four bedrooms include a master suite, which reveals a walk-in robe and a transformed ensuite with floor-to-ceiling tiles and dual vanities. The other bedrooms have built-in robes and share the main bathroom with a luxurious freestanding bathtub and a rainfall shower.
A double lock-up garage and three garden sheds provide plenty of storage and parking, plus room for a workshop or an art/pottery studio.
Additional property highlights:
- Beautifully renovated kitchen, bathrooms, flooring, paint, blinds and curtains
- Bosch oven, dishwasher and ducted rangehood; Ariston gas stove
- Ceiling fans throughout; 2x air-conditioners; LED lights
- Roof recently repainted: key-locked security screens
- 16-panel solar system; 3x water tanks
Located in a family-friendly street, great schools and childcare are nearby, and you are close to universities and hospitals. Shopping is 5 minutes away at Sunnybank Hills Shoppingtown and Calamvale Central, and you are only 10 minutes from Market Square and Westfield Mt Gravatt. Visit the local parks with the kids and hike through Karawatha Forest. A quick walk to bus stops and train stations are only a short drive away. With nearby entry points to the City Expressway, Gateway, Logan and Pacific Motorways, you will love the easy travel and transport access.
Council Rates: $532.23 per quarter excl. water/sewer.
Rental Appraisal: $950-$1,000 per week.
